Bug 105707 - Random crashes, system freeze (lockup) when artswrapper is suid root
Summary: Random crashes, system freeze (lockup) when artswrapper is suid root
Status: RESOLVED DUPLICATE of bug 74479
Alias: None
Product: arts
Classification: Miscellaneous
Component: artsd (show other bugs)
Version: unspecified
Platform: Slackware Linux
: NOR crash
Target Milestone: ---
Assignee: Stefan Westerfeld
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2005-05-15 15:33 UTC by Tijben
Modified: 2006-07-29 13:19 UTC (History)
0 users

See Also:
Latest Commit:
Version Fixed In: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Tijben 2005-05-15 15:33:24 UTC
Version:            (using KDE KDE 3.2.3)
Installed from:    Slackware Packages
OS:                Linux

When running JuK (don't know about other sound applications, don't use them as much) artsd crashes randomly: 'The application Soundserver (artsd) crashed and caused the signal 11 (SIGSEGV)'. The following backtrace applies *sometimes* (sometimes the crash handler says it's unable to produce a backtrace):

(no debugging symbols found)...Using host libthread_db library "/lib/libthread_db.so.1".
(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...(no debugging symbols found)...0x405584da in waitpid () from /lib/libpthread.so.0
#0  0x405584da in waitpid () from /lib/libpthread.so.0
#1  0x08065b1d in virtual thunk to Arts::SampleStorageEntry_skel::~SampleStorageEntry_skel() ()
#2  0x0000097b in ?? ()
#3  0x00000000 in ?? ()
#4  0x00000000 in ?? ()
#5  0x417057cd in ?? ()
#6  0x00000400 in ?? ()
#7  0x00000400 in ?? ()
#8  0xbfffc4e8 in ?? ()
#9  0x00000000 in ?? ()
#10 0x00000002 in ?? ()
#11 0x00000000 in ?? ()
#12 0x40559200 in ?? () from /lib/libpthread.so.0
#13 0x40799000 in getutmpx () from /lib/libc.so.6
#14 0xbfffc4e0 in ?? ()
#15 0x08801000 in ?? ()
#16 0x00000000 in ?? ()
#17 0x40014d80 in ?? () from /lib/ld-linux.so.2
#18 0x80000101 in ?? ()
#19 0x417057cd in ?? ()
#20 0x40554200 in pthread_getspecific () from /lib/libpthread.so.0
#21 0x0000000e in ?? ()
#22 0x00000004 in ?? ()
#23 0x407039f9 in free () from /lib/libc.so.6

For what it's worth, I'm using an onboard Realtek ALC650/655 Audio AC'97 with alsa.

When artswrapper is suid root, there is no crash window but instead the system instantly freezes, leaving no choice but to do a hardware reset.
Comment 1 Andreas Kling 2006-07-29 13:19:05 UTC

*** This bug has been marked as a duplicate of 74479 ***